## Break-Glass: Lintholm Baseline File

Hey on-call — if the Lintholm static-analysis baseline gets corrupted and blocks every merge, you can break glass and regenerate it. This bypasses review gates, so it pages the Quality guild automatically. Run the regen script from the tools box, then unlock the baseline signing key by entering the recovery passphrase below.

strongbox words: druvan-lamys-eliius-jorax-istox-soreth-ulays-gilix-ralix-oliiel-norwyn-casvan-praius

Night-shift staff: Floor 4 of the Tellhaven Building opens this week. After 21:00, access is via the rear stairwell only; the lifts are locked out overnight during the settling period. Complete a walk-through of the new floor once per shift and log it. The stairwell keypad accepts the code below.

badge for yahop-fawep: bdg-XBKXI-68071

### Step 7 — Tenant Quota Vault Unseal (Quorumdale ceremony)

Before signing the per-tenant rate-quota manifest, confirm both witnesses are present and the quota ledger hash matches the printed copy. Do not proceed if any tenant override is still pending in the Lattervane console. Once verified, unseal the quota vault, which requires the recovery passphrase recorded on the line below.

vault phrase of fafop-hahop = ralys-kasion-normir-belix-silys-fendor